The bachelor's program at Randolph - Macon was ranked #314 on College Factual's Best Schools for poly sci list. It is also ranked #12 in Virginia.
During the 2020-2021 academic year, Randolph - Macon College handed out 14 bachelor's degrees in political science. This is a decrease of 22% over the previous year when 18 degrees were handed out.
Take a look at the following statistics related to the make-up of the poly sci majors at Randolph - Macon College.
For the most recent academic year available, 50% of poly sci bachelor's degrees went to men and 50% went to women.
The majority of bachelor's degree recipients in this major at Randolph - Macon are white. In the most recent graduating class for which data is available, 100% of students fell into this category.
